Bafana Bafana and South Korea are set to compete in a crucial Group A match, with both teams aiming for victory to keep their hopes of advancing to the last 32 alive. The outcome of this clash is significant for all teams involved in the group, as they vie for progression in the tournament.

Dr. Kato Sebbaale won the first quarter of the I&M Bank Serena 63 Golf Series during a tournament held on June 20, 2026, at the Lake Victoria Serena Golf Resort and Spa in Kigo. His victory was confirmed amidst a large field of golfers participating in the event.

A total of 190 players have registered for this year's Prime Atlantic Squash tournament, which features a prize pool of N8 million. This marks a notable increase from the 150 participants in the 2025 edition of the event, indicating growing interest in the competition.
